About [2-oxo-2-[[4-(4-phenylphenyl)-1,3-thiazol-2-yl]amino]ethyl] 3-phenylpropanoate
[2-oxo-2-[[4-(4-phenylphenyl)-1,3-thiazol-2-yl]amino]ethyl] 3-phenylpropanoate (PubChem CID 23851559) has the molecular formula C26H22N2O3S
and a molecular weight of 442.54 g/mol. Its IUPAC name is [2-oxo-2-[[4-(4-phenylphenyl)-1,3-thiazol-2-yl]amino]ethyl] 3-phenylpropanoate.

What is the SMILES notation for [2-oxo-2-[[4-(4-phenylphenyl)-1,3-thiazol-2-yl]amino]ethyl] 3-phenylpropanoate?
The canonical SMILES for [2-oxo-2-[[4-(4-phenylphenyl)-1,3-thiazol-2-yl]amino]ethyl] 3-phenylpropanoate is O=C(COC(=O)CCc1ccccc1)Nc1nc(-c2ccc(-c3ccccc3)cc2)cs1.
What is the InChIKey of [2-oxo-2-[[4-(4-phenylphenyl)-1,3-thiazol-2-yl]amino]ethyl] 3-phenylpropanoate?
The InChIKey is QLMFYHGOSBTQKU-UHFFFAOYSA-N. The full InChI is InChI=1S/C26H22N2O3S/c29-24(17-31-25(30)16-11-19-7-3-1-4-8-19)28-26-27-23(18-32-26)22-14-12-21(13-15-22)20-9-5-2-6-10-20/h1-10,12-15,18H,11,16-17H2,(H,27,28,29).
What are the key properties of [2-oxo-2-[[4-(4-phenylphenyl)-1,3-thiazol-2-yl]amino]ethyl] 3-phenylpropanoate?
[2-oxo-2-[[4-(4-phenylphenyl)-1,3-thiazol-2-yl]amino]ethyl] 3-phenylpropanoate has a molecular weight of 442.54 g/mol, XLogP of 5.59, 8 rotatable bonds, 1 hydrogen bond donors, and 5 hydrogen bond acceptors.
